With needling, which is based on the effect of the finest needle pricks in the skin, our plastic surgeons in Düsseldorf can stimulate the skin’s repair processes.
As a result, new connective tissue is formed and the treated skin areas are tightened.
The most common demand is for the face. However, the treatment can also be used for mild sagging of the skin in various areas of the body.
The most common treatment areas here include the thighs, upper arms, knees and abdomen.
However, dermaneedling can never replace a tightening operation such as an upper arm or thigh lift if the skin is very loose.

Effect of medical needling on the tissue
Although the principle of needling is very simple, it is a relatively new method.
Depending on the length of the needles, a large number of needlesticks are used to injure, but not destroy, different layers of skin.
Needle pricks stimulate the formation of new connective tissue.
This stimulus stimulates repair processes. The minor bleeding causes blood platelets (thrombocytes) to accumulate, which release their repair substances. Among other things, special cells (fibroblasts) are stimulated to form collagen.
This collagen strengthens the connective tissue and therefore the skin. The collagen also has a tightening effect due to its astringent effect.
Because of the collagen-forming effect, the treatment is also called collagen induction therapy.
Advantages
As healthy skin sections remain between the stitches during treatment, healing is faster than with ablative peelings or lasers. With the latter, long scabbing and even longer reddening of the skin must often be expected.
With this treatment, these healing phases are greatly shortened. It is also possible to opt for a gentler treatment by having our plastic surgeons use shorter needles. However, this can result in a reduced effect of the treatment.

What is worth knowing about medical needling on the face?
Not a scooter, but electric
We do not usually work with a roller on the face because it is not possible to change the depth of the stitches. However, it is advantageous to be able to adjust the depth of the stitches. The skin has a different thickness and sensitivity in different areas of the face. A greater depth can generally be used in the cheek area, while the dermis can be reached with a very shallow depth when needling the eyelid. It must also be taken into account that skin quality can vary greatly from person to person.
An older man with sun-tanned skin requires a much more aggressive approach than the delicate skin of a middle-aged woman.
For these reasons, we prefer to use an electric needling device, which works like a tattoo machine. Here we can adjust the depth of the needling during the treatment.
Facial needling is intended to achieve the following:
- It leads to a tightening effect and an improvement in the skin structure and smoothing of the skin through collagen formation.
- For mild to moderate acne scars, these can be reduced with a stamp. If the scar craters are too deep, dermaneedling cannot be expected to bring about any serious change.
- A reduction in creases, which can often be seen in sun worshippers and smokers.
- A reduction in pigmentation can usually also be recognized.
Anesthesia or narcosis
In principle, facial treatment can be carried out with an anesthetic cream. If this is not sufficient, sedation should be considered. In some cases, anesthesia may also be recommended.
What do we achieve with eyelid needling in Düsseldorf?
We also use a needling device for this small area. 4 to 5 sessions are necessary to achieve the desired effect.
Tighten slightly sagging eyelids
As the skin on the eyelid tends to be thinner, we use a shallower puncture depth, which is still sufficient to stimulate the deeper skin layer. Slight eyelid sagging can be treated in this way.
However, if the eyelid is severely sagging with significant excess skin, effective treatment will only be possible with an eyelid lift.
Side effects
In contrast to other areas of the face, as the skin here is quite thin, bruising can occur which takes around 10-14 days to disappear completely. After a few days, however, you can apply make-up over them.
What can be achieved with dermaneedling on the thigh?
Dermaneedling is also suitable for treating the thighs (upper arms, bottom, stomach, stretch marks).
As the skin on the thigh tends to be thicker, we have to work with a deep needle penetration depth in order to achieve the desired effect of skin tightening and skin structure improvement.
Anesthesia
Local anesthesia, twilight sleep or short anesthesia must therefore be used on the thigh. This applies not only to needling treatment on the thigh, but to all treatments on larger areas with long needles.
How often does the thigh need to be treated?
3-4 sessions at intervals of a few weeks should be taken into account in order to achieve a good effect.
When does the effect occur?
The results of the procedure on the thighs are only visible many weeks after the treatment has been completed.

How is the follow-up treatment carried out?
Depending on the depth of the puncture, you should expect redness for approx. 2-3 days after the procedure. Initially there will be a feeling of tension and possibly a slight burning sensation, similar to a mild sunburn.
During this post-treatment phase, it is particularly important to nourish the skin with a vitamin-rich cream.
Cooling the skin is very pleasant for the first 2 days.
You will be socially acceptable again on the 3rd to 4th day.
Therefore, the treatment can easily be carried out on Friday if you go back to work on Monday.
How much does needling cost?
On the one hand, the size of the areas to be treated determines the costs, and on the other, the body region itself.
Furthermore, the costs depend on the materials used by our plastic surgeons in Düsseldorf.
Several treatments
It should also be noted that an impressive result cannot usually be expected with a single treatment.
Depending on the region and the penetration depth of the needles, 3 to even 6 sessions are necessary to achieve the desired effect. Therefore, you should also expect to pay 3 to 6 times the cost.
Furthermore, cosmetic needling must be distinguished from medical needling. The latter may only be used by doctors.
Smaller and larger areas
In Germany, you have to calculate 350-600 euros per session for a treatment of the face. Larger areas of the body, such as the thighs or treatment of the upper arms, can be even more expensive: 500-900 euros per session.
The treatment of the smallest regions such as the eyelids is much more favorable.
Costs of anesthesia
Treatment for smaller stitches can usually be carried out with an anesthetic cream. Most plastic surgeons do not charge any additional costs for this.
Twilight sleep (sedation) or anesthesia is often necessary when needling large areas with deep puncture depths. In this case, the cost of sedation is around 280-400 euros and anesthesia 470-600 euros.
